Eastvale, June 14, 2025 -

A traffic collision involving two vehicles occurred today at the intersection of Limonite Avenue Off-Ramp and Interstate 15 South in Eastvale, CA. The incident took place around 11:40 PM and involved a white Kia and another unidentified vehicle. Emergency response units were quickly dispatched to the scene to manage traffic and ensure safety.

While specific details regarding lane closures were not provided, the presence of multiple response units indicated potential traffic delays in the area. Motorists traveling through this intersection may have experienced some backup as crews worked to clear the scene.

A tow truck was requested to assist with the removal of one of the vehicles involved in the collision. Emergency responders focused on managing traffic flow and directing vehicles around the incident site to minimize disruption.
